Google has emerged as India’s most attractive employer brand, closely followed by the Tata Group and Amazon, according to the findings of the Randstad Employer Brand Research (REBR) 2026. The annual survey, which incorporates insights from over 1.75 lakh respondents across 34 global markets and nearly 3,500 participants in India, highlights a fundamental evolution in what job seekers value most. The report indicates that Indian professionals are entering the era of the “Balanced Employer,” evaluating companies based on overall workplace experience—including work-life balance, career growth, flexibility, and inclusivity—rather than financial compensation alone. The U.S. Department of the Treasury announced its quarterly refunding strategy, holding long-term debt auction sizes steady for nominal coupon securities and floating-rate notes (FRNs). The decision provides near-term stability and predictability to the bond market, avoiding additional supply pressure on longer-dated maturities following recent upward pressure on Treasury yields. Key Takeaways & Refunding Breakdown $125 Billion Refunding Issue: The Treasury is offering $125 billion of Treasury securities to refund approximately $96.3 billion of privately held Treasury notes and bonds maturing on August 15, 2026, raising about $28.7 billion in new cash. Shares of Circle Internet Group, Inc. (NYSE: CRCL) fell nearly 4% in early trading following the release of its second-quarter 2026 financial results. While the stablecoin issuer posted a bottom-line profit beat driven by growing adoption of its USDC token, investors focused heavily on a top-line revenue shortfall. Key Financial & Operating Highlights Circle reported second-quarter revenue and reserve income of $701.3 million, up 7% year-over-year but missing Wall Street consensus estimates of approximately $713 million. The excerpt underscores a fundamental principle of equity investing: market corrections present valuable buying opportunities, provided investors focus on business quality and valuation rather than top-level index sentiment. Small-cap stocks are particularly prone to volatility because price swings are often amplified by shifts in retail sentiment, foreign portfolio investment (FPI) flows, and broader geopolitical developments (such as crude oil price movements or global trade disruptions). However, stock price movements do not always mirror underlying operational performance. When small-cap stock prices decouple from their core earnings, disciplined evaluation becomes essential. 1. While hospitals, pharmaceuticals, and health insurance providers have enjoyed a multi-year bull run driven by steady demand and expanding margins, the diagnostics sector has spent nearly four years in a deep consolidation freeze. Once the darling of the markets during the height of the COVID-19 pandemic, diagnostic players suffered a severe valuation hangover as high-margin testing volumes normalized and hyper-competition eroded pricing power. However, structural tailwinds and normalized valuations suggest that the sector’s long-drawn-out readjustment phase may finally be reaching a turning point. 1.
